As said people still planning to add (a small) feature or two or to fix a bug should do that in the next week or two. If there needs to be a specific date set, lets say Sunday March 22. Hence two week(ends) of time left and the final 10 days of March to more or less be reserved for potential bug fixing oriented PRs.

short question: Is it possible to add a workbench to the addon manager after the release or will they only appear in the addon manager after the next release?
I ask because I have a workbench that is not quite finished, possibly in May, after the release.

Yes, you can add workbenches at anytime, independent of a FC release. They just need to be vetted by the community first.
